The Core Principle: What Do Whole Foods Not Carry?

The central distinction of a whole foods diet is not what is in it, but what is deliberately excluded. At its core, a whole food is a food as close as possible to its natural, unrefined state. This means that the extensive list of industrial additives and ingredients found in modern processed food simply does not exist in a true whole food. This absence is a key driver of the health benefits associated with this dietary pattern.

The Additives and Preservatives Left Behind

One of the most significant categories of items absent from whole foods is the vast range of artificial additives and preservatives designed to extend shelf life and enhance palatability. Major retailers that specialize in whole and natural products have extensive lists of ingredients they simply will not stock. These include:

  • Artificial Flavors and Colors: Synthetic compounds designed to mimic natural flavors and make foods visually appealing. Whole foods rely on the intrinsic flavor and color of the ingredient itself.
  • Preservatives: Chemicals used to prevent spoilage. Fresh, whole foods have a naturally shorter shelf life and do not require chemical preservatives.
  • Sweeteners: Artificial sweeteners like aspartame and sucralose are completely absent. Whole foods derive sweetness from natural sources like fruits.
  • Bleached Flour: The refining process that produces bleached flour strips away nutrients. Whole foods prioritize whole grains, which retain their fibrous outer layers.

The Unhealthy Extras: What Whole Foods Avoid

Beyond artificial agents, a whole foods diet also naturally lacks the excessive amounts of added components that contribute to poor health outcomes. These include:

  • High-Fructose Corn Syrup and Added Sugars: Unlike processed products, whole foods contain only natural sugars, which are packaged with fiber, slowing their absorption and preventing blood sugar spikes.
  • Trans Fats and Hydrogenated Oils: These unhealthy fats are created through industrial processes and are a major contributor to cardiovascular disease. A whole foods diet emphasizes healthy, naturally occurring fats found in nuts, seeds, and avocados.
  • Excessive Sodium: Many processed foods use high levels of sodium for flavor and preservation. Whole foods, by contrast, offer low-sodium natural flavors.

The Potential Nutritional Gaps in a Restrictive Whole Food Diet

While whole foods are a gold standard for nutrition, relying solely on a restrictive whole food diet, especially a plant-based one, can lead to the unintentional exclusion of certain key nutrients. This is not a failure of whole foods, but rather a need for careful dietary planning.

  • Vitamin B12: Primarily found in animal products like meat, eggs, and dairy, B12 is essential for nerve function and red blood cell production. Vegans or strict plant-based whole food eaters must obtain this nutrient through fortified foods or supplements.
  • Omega-3 Fatty Acids (DHA): While plant sources like flaxseeds and walnuts contain ALA, the conversion to the more usable DHA is inefficient. Sources of DHA are more reliably found in oily fish.
  • Vitamin D: Though some plant foods and fortified products contain Vitamin D, the most common source is exposure to sunlight. Dietary whole food sources may be limited, requiring supplementation, especially in regions with less sunlight.
  • Iron: The type of iron (heme iron) found in animal products is more easily absorbed than the non-heme iron found in plants. Plant-based whole food diets must include a variety of iron-rich foods, and absorption can be enhanced by pairing them with vitamin C.

Whole Foods vs. Processed Foods: A Comparison

Feature Whole Foods Processed Foods
Nutrient Density High (Vitamins, minerals, fiber) Low (Stripped of nutrients during processing)
Fiber Content High (Aids digestion and satiety) Low or removed entirely
Added Ingredients None (Relies on natural flavor) High in sugar, salt, and artificial additives
Shelf Life Short (Perishable) Long (Preservatives)
Energy Absorption Slow (Fiber regulates blood sugar) Fast (Refined carbs cause spikes)
Health Impact Associated with lower risk of chronic diseases Linked to increased risk of obesity, heart disease, and diabetes

Practical Steps to Overcome Nutritional Gaps

To ensure your whole foods diet is complete, consider these strategies:

  1. Prioritize Variety: Eat a diverse range of fruits, vegetables, legumes, whole grains, nuts, and seeds to cover a wide spectrum of vitamins and minerals.
  2. Strategic Pairing: Enhance iron absorption from plant sources by consuming them with a vitamin C-rich food, such as kale and bell peppers.
  3. Consider Fortified Foods: Incorporate fortified plant-based milk or cereals to supplement B12 and Vitamin D, if needed.
  4. Explore Supplements: Depending on your specific dietary restrictions (e.g., veganism), a B12 supplement may be necessary. A medical professional can advise on the right supplement plan for you.
  5. Get Sunlight: Spend adequate time outdoors to support your body's natural vitamin D production.
